The Cicle Seminaris a l’Abast series is a training space for dynamisation and participation, where current and interesting topics are discussed. The series includes 8 sessions lasting 2 hours each, independent of each other, with a total duration of 16 hours. Registration can be made for the entire cycle or for single sessions, online or in person.

The seminar “Physical activity, nature and emotional well-being: what does the scientific evidence tell us?” will take place on 15 April. It will focus on the analysis of connection between exercising in natural environments and mental and emotional health. The seminar will reflect on its implications for improving human health and preserving the environment. The event will feature the participation of Antoni Sanz, lecturer at the Department of Basic, Developmental and Educational Psychology at the UAB.
